Ray-Tracing of Wavefront Construction by Bicubic Convolution Interpolation

Abstract: To overcome the problems of the interpolation of the velocity and velocity derivative on non-grid during wavefront construction, a more accurate interpolation algorithm, called bicubic convolution interpolation, has been presented. Numerical results show that the interpolation method can get more accurate rays. And comparing with the double 3-order polynomial interpolation method, the velocity and velocity derivative on non-grid in wavefront construction can be computed more accurate and faster by the bicubic interpolation method.

Key words: bicubic convolution interpolation, rays, wavefront, wavefront construction
